    Moreton Island experiences a marine-moderated humid subtropical climate (Köppen: Cfa with very warm, muggy summers and mild, pleasant winters. Precipitation is abundant year-round, averaging 1,467.3 millimetres (57.77 in) annually, and wind speeds are high, averaging 26.8 kilometres per hour (16.7 mph) at 3 pm, in part due to its exposed location.

    Originally a whaling station, Tangalooma Island Resort (formerly known as Tangalooma Wild Dolphin Resort) is a resort on the west side of Moreton Island in Queensland, Australia. It lies on the eastern shore of Moreton Bay and is known for its resort accommodation, dolphin-feeding program, sand dunes and wreck diving .

    The island is home to Queensland's oldest operating lighthouse located at Cape Moreton on the northern tip of the island. [1] The township of Cowan was home to the Australian soldiers during WWII and many relics remain on the island. Access to the park was restricted during a clean-up of oil from the 2009 southeast Queensland oil spill. [2]
